Yes, this is a series where people shoot energy balls and can teleport if they use yoga, but the series has always been framed around these being connected to martial arts mastery (i.e. Ryu and Ken weren't born throwing hadokens; they had to dedicate their lives to that shit first), with some subversions (some serious, like Necro and Viper, some non-serious like Blanka; also worth mentioning that Bison and Gill fall into this category as actual super-powered beings).

I think MPU's issue is that while Necro and Viper have in-universe justifications (Necro was experimented on, Viper uses a battle suit), Kolin doesn't seem to have one so far (aside from speculation that Gill probably gifted her those powers) and also she seems to use ice powers really freely but isn't a boss tier character like Bison or Gill. They literally say she's an expert in Systema:
"Kolin excels in the Russian martial art of Systema, utilizing the opponent's momentum against them and executing various slash-like attacks and knife hand strikes."
That gives her more martial art expertise than most of the cast.
